[0033] The present invention will be further described in detail below in conjunction with the accompanying drawings and specific embodiments.

[0034] Such as figure 1 As shown, a new gasification process burner with micro-channel circulation cooling, including a central gasification agent channel 1, a fuel channel 3 coaxial with the central gasification agent channel 1 and sequentially sleeved outside it, and an outer gasification agent channel 4. The cooling water passage 2 arranged between the central gasification agent passage 1 and the fuel passage 3 , between the fuel passage 3 and the outer gasification agent passage 4 , and outside the outer gasification agent passage 4 .

[0035] The fuel in the fuel channel 3 is coal water slurry or dry coal powder;

[0036] The gasification agent in the central gasification agent channel 1 and the outer gasification agent channel 4 is water vapor, carbon dioxide or a mixture of both.

Abstract

The invention provides a novel micro-channel circularly cooling gasification process nozzle. The nozzle comprises a center gasifying agent channel, a fuel channel, an outer gasifying agent channel and cooling water channels which are distributed between the center gasifying agent channel and the fuel channel, between the fuel channel and the outer gasifying agent channel and outside the gasifying agent channel, wherein the fuel channel and the outer gasifying agent are coaxial with and sequentially sleeved on the center gasifying agent channel; the water intake channels of the cooling water channels are composed of a plurality of micro-channels; the flowing speed of high-pressure cooling water increases in the micro-channels, and the center gasifying agent channel, the fuel channel, the outer gasifying agent channel and metal wall surfaces of the cooling water channels are efficiently cooled in heat conduction and forced-convection heat transfer modes; cooling water is sprayed from the micro-channel outlets in a high-speed jet manner, and the bottom metal wall surfaces of the cooling water channels are effectively cooled in a forced impact jet convection heat transfer manner, and then the cooling water flows back to the water outlets of the cooling water channels from a return channel. The novel micro-channel circularly cooling gasification process nozzle can be used for overcoming the defect of the gasified nozzle technology in the prior artthe nozzle is poor in cooling effect and has a short service life.

technical field [0001] The invention relates to the field of coal gasification, in particular to a novel microchannel circulating cooling gasification process burner. technical background [0002] Coal is an important energy source, but for a long time, the use of coal has been accompanied by serious environmental pollution. In recent years, people have paid more and more attention to clean coal technology aimed at reducing pollution emissions and improving utilization efficiency; coal gasification technology, as one of the coal processing and conversion technologies, is considered to be one of the most efficient and clean clean coal technologies. [0003] Coal gasifier is a device that converts fossil fuels (powdered coal, petroleum, natural gas, etc.) into coal gas, and is widely used in chemical industry, nitrogen fertilizer, gas, combined power generation and other fields.
